Kenya - Re-Export of Suture Materials, Sterile Surgical and Dental Goods
Since 2013, Kenya Re-Export of Suture Materials, Sterile Surgical and Dental Goods was up 40.8% year on year. In 2018, the country was ranked number 17 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Suture Materials, Sterile Surgical and Dental Goods with $18,023.96. Kenya is overtaken by Uganda, which was ranked number 16 at $47,915 and is followed by Barbados at $3,079. United States topped the ranking with $365,809,668.47 in 2019, that is -3.5% compared to 2018. Italy, United Arab Emirates and Saudi Arabia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Georgia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+258.3% per year, while Barbados witnessed the worst performance at -46.9% per year.
